It has been a long time since I actually finished something even though I carve a great deal. I'm only ok with the results on the staff, but I'll beat it up in the woods anyway. The flying serpent was inspired by Ash's staffs and it includes a greenman, an owl, and a wizard all looking in different directions like his story. I just thought that was so cool. Giving Ash full credit for that idea. I painted it with bright colored watercolors, and stained over it with oil paint and BLO and it toned down quite a bit. It's basswood. The ornaments are 3 of the last 4 I've finished for the exchange. I'll put them in the mail tomorrow I hope. Thor |
